Analyzing the Rebuilt Front-End Architecture of MDN
The Mozilla MDN team has unveiled a completely reengineered front-end architecture aimed at delivering an improved user experience. This redesign incorporates modern web development practices while maintaining a focus on usability and accessibility. By rebuilding the platform from scratch, MDN has positioned itself to better serve developers with a cleaner interface and a more consistent user journey. The announcement highlights the team's commitment to leveraging cutting-edge technologies while ensuring wide compatibility through a thoughtful approach to feature adoption.
Strategic Adoption of Modern Technologies
The MDN team has embraced modern CSS and web components for their new user interface. By targeting Baseline features that are widely available across browsers, they have ensured that the platform remains accessible to the majority of users. For features that are newly available, the team has used polyfills or progressive enhancement techniques to maintain compatibility. This strategic balance allows MDN to adopt modern capabilities without alienating users on older browsers.
Modern CSS has been central to the redesign, enabling more efficient styling and layout management. Web components, on the other hand, provide a modular and reusable structure for the UI, streamlining both development and maintenance. This architectural approach reflects a forward-thinking methodology that prioritizes both innovation and practicality.
Refinements in Usability and Readability
Alongside the architectural overhaul, MDN has introduced a series of updates aimed at enhancing user experience. The typography has been improved to ensure better readability, which is critical for a platform that serves as a reference for developers. A new code font has been added to maintain consistent and high-quality rendering of code snippets across different platforms.
Additionally, the icons have been refreshed using the Lucide library, offering a cleaner visual design. These changes, while subtle, contribute to a more polished and professional interface. The focus on refinement rather than drastic changes underscores the team's attention to detail and their commitment to continuous improvement.
Enhanced Navigation and Search Functionality
One of the standout updates in the new MDN front-end is the redesigned top navigation. This feature has been reimagined to make it easier for users to discover the wealth of content available on the platform. By organizing information more intuitively, the new navigation system helps developers find what they need with minimal effort.
A new search modal has also been introduced, allowing users to quickly locate content from anywhere on the site. This enhancement reflects an understanding of the importance of efficient search functionality for a reference platform. Together, these updates aim to streamline the user experience, making it more seamless and intuitive.
Commitment to Developer Feedback
The MDN team has emphasized their dedication to ongoing improvement through active engagement with the developer community. By inviting feedback via their Discord channel and GitHub repository, they are fostering a culture of collaboration. This approach ensures that the platform evolves in line with the needs and preferences of its user base.
Feedback loops are critical for identifying areas of improvement and validating the success of recent updates. The MDN teams openness to suggestions demonstrates a developer-centric approach that prioritizes usability and functionality. This commitment to iteration ensures the platform will continue to meet the demands of its diverse user base.
Future Directions for MDN
While the current updates mark a significant milestone, the MDN team has signaled that this is just the beginning. They remain committed to evolving the platform to keep pace with the changing needs of developers. By continuously iterating on their design and functionality, MDN aims to stay at the forefront of web development resources.
Future updates are expected to build on the foundation laid by the recent redesign. The teams focus will likely remain on refining usability, expanding compatibility, and incorporating community feedback. This forward-looking strategy ensures that MDN remains a trusted resource for developers around the world.